Transaction d276c2ab6a492b19cdc0fc07e21ce5aa1419e2d9bac6fe33c5f322d00f243be3
1 Input
2 Outputs
- d276c2ab6a492b19cdc0fc07e21ce5aa1419e2d9bac6fe33c5f322d00f243be3:0
- d276c2ab6a492b19cdc0fc07e21ce5aa1419e2d9bac6fe33c5f322d00f243be3:1
value 8348000
address 14Ko4tybRP6ZrCZi9osZajkzej4TkQfo89
value 37399818
address 3DtAfxVDNDnhY2LuwewHuk5rUhsUkWwjtS